Is Your Roof Falling Apart? Call The Experts.

Trust J and M Contracting to handle your roof installation in Chesterfield, VA

Has your roof been badly damaged? Is your roof old and worn? Then it's time to act quickly! Reach out to J and M Contracting LLC for affordable roof installation services in Chesterfield, VA. 

J and M Contracting offers financing options to help you cover the cost of a roof replacement. Schedule a roof inspection today, and we’ll give you a free roof installation estimate.

you need a roof replacement

you need a roof replacement

Sometimes your home simply needs a roof repair, but when the damage is bad enough, you might need a new roof installation. J and M Contracting can help you determine the best course of action.

A roofing contractor will inspect your roof to determine if you need a roof repair or replacement. Here are the top five signs that a roof installation is needed:

  1. Tiles are buckling or broken.
  2. Your roof is more than 25 years old.
  3. You’ve noticed roof valleys or dips.
  4. There are several missing shingles.
  5. There is noticeable storm damage or fire damage.

If any of these apply to your roof, then it might need to be replaced. Call J and M Contracting for an assessment today.